About 1-hydroxyisoindole-1-carbaldehyde

1-hydroxyisoindole-1-carbaldehyde (PubChem CID 175043171) has the molecular formula C9H7NO2 and a molecular weight of 161.16 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 1-hydroxyisoindole-1-carbaldehyde.
